A Nutrient-Rich Superfood with Ancient Roots

Sesame seeds have been a part of human diets for thousands of years. Found in ancient Babylonian and Egyptian writings, they were once considered a symbol of immortality and prosperity. Modern science has proven much of what tradition already knew—these seeds are rich in essential nutrients like calcium, magnesium, iron, zinc, and healthy fats. They also contain lignans and phytosterols, plant compounds known for their antioxidant and anti-inflammatory properties.

Just a handful of sesame seeds added to your meal can contribute to stronger bones, better digestion, improved cholesterol levels, and even enhanced skin health. A Culinary Treasure Across Cultures

What’s truly fascinating about sesame seeds is how they seamlessly adapt to countless cuisines. In the Middle East, they are a cornerstone of tahini and halva. In East Asia, they’re used in sauces, dressings, and desserts. Indian cuisine celebrates them during festivals—til laddoos and sesame chutneys are symbolic and flavorful traditions. Even in Western kitchens, sesame finds its place on burger buns, energy bars, and artisan breads.

India and Sesame: A Bond Rooted in Soil and Spirit

India shares a deeply rooted connection with sesame. Known as til in many Indian languages, it is more than an ingredient—it’s part of rituals, health practices, and seasonal cuisines. From traditional winter sweets to auspicious offerings during festivals like Makar Sankranti, sesame plays a sacred and symbolic role. It’s believed to generate heat in the body and offer protection during seasonal changes.

In rural and urban kitchens alike, sesame finds its way into curries, dry chutneys, pickles, and tempering blends. Its earthy, slightly bitter edge brings balance to rich or spicy dishes, creating layers of flavor that feel both grounding and nourishing.

The Many Forms of Sesame: Versatility in Every Grain

Another reason for sesame’s popularity lies in its adaptability. White sesame seeds are commonly used for their delicate flavor and visual appeal, while black sesame seeds are known for their bolder taste and higher antioxidant content. Hulled seeds are softer and milder, perfect for tahini, whereas unhulled seeds offer more fiber and a rustic flavor ideal for traditional snacks.

Sesame oil, cold-pressed and rich in aroma, is used extensively in Asian and Indian cooking. It’s not only a flavor enhancer but also revered for its therapeutic properties in Ayurvedic massage and skincare. Tahini, the creamy paste made from ground sesame, is a global favorite that bridges Mediterranean and Middle Eastern flavors with health-forward appeal.
